I hope that coin cell powered devices with hard to remove battery covers get enormous pushback. Devices with convenient and easy coin cell replacement have been available for decades. I've had a number of recent devices with hard to remove battery covers and it is extremely frustrating.

Also very bad form to release a device before software support is deployed, especially in this case where the only thing missing should be a bluetooth HID kernel module, which could have been silently done years ago.

Coin devices should though have a screw on the cover. Some classic coin powered calculators have been updated to have that. It's deemed to reduce chance of a small child swallowing the cell.

However surprisingly young children have been known to discover the "screwdriver" and the joy of disassembly. They may even develop "The Knack" and become engineers.
